Hey- Has anyone used Banded's coats with the SHEDS outer layer? I don't use Gore-Tex or other breathable outer coats when it's raining because the rain ultimately "breathes" right thru to my skin. The SHEDS membrane is on their waders ( if it's the same material) so I would think it should actually keep the rain out. Anyone have any experience or insight? I hate to spend the money and get "soaked" in the deal. Thanks
Yes I have worn the white river jacket for 2 seasons now. I couldn’t be happier. I wear goretex for work, and you’re right the rain eventually ends up getting in to ya. I wore the Banded jacket on a rainy hunt and I was the only one out there in our group of 6 that was dry. I highly recommend it. It is a very warm jacket as well, I am fine on most days with just the jacket and a thin long sleeve or t shirt under it.
